Responsive Layout with Shortcodes in WooCommerce Wallet
Our plugin is entirely responsive on all devices.
Admin End of the WooCommerce Wallet Plugin
Configuration
Activate License
To use this plugin, enter the purchase code to activate your license.
Enable/Disable
You can turn on or off the wallet system for WooCommerce functionality for customers.
Min Topup Limit
The admin can specify a minimum limit for the wallet top-up amount the consumer will use. If no information is entered, there will be no limitation.
Max Topup Limit
You can select the maximum amount that can be added to the wallet by the customer. If no information is entered, there will be no limitation.
Min Debt Limit
You can define the minimum debit limit for the wallet the customer will use to purchase from the store. If no information is entered, there will be no limitation.
Max Debt Limit
You can select the maximum debit limit for the wallet, which will be used by the customer when purchasing from the store. If no information is entered, there will be no limitation.
Min Transfer Limit
You can set a minimum limit for wallet transfers, which will be used by the customer when sending or requesting money. If no information is entered, there will be no limitation.
Max Transfer Limit
You can establish a maximum limit for wallet transfers, which will be used by the customer when sending or requesting money. If no information is entered, there will be no limitation.
Registration Credit
You can establish a registration credit for the wallet, which will be credited to new customers who successfully register on the business. If no entry is made, the wallet will have no registration credits.
Wallet Top-up Order Status
You can set the wallet top-up order status to either default or completed.
Enable/Disable Partial Payments
Choose whether to permit or turn off partial payments with wallets for their store.
Enabled Payment Gateways for Top-up
Choose payment gateways for wallet top-up operations from the list of enabled payment gateways.
Configure Payment Gateway – WooCommerce Wallet
You can set up the wallet payment gateway so customers can use it at checkout if they have enough balance. So, after pressing the configure button, the admin will be redirected to the payment gateway configuration page.
Enable OTP Verification for the Operations
Choose the wallet actions for which OTP verification by email is enabled.
OTP Expiry (in seconds)
Choose the number of seconds that the OTP code will expire. After this period, the OTP code will no longer work, and you will be prompted to resend it.
OTP digits length
Set the number of digits in the OTP code. A 6-digit OTP will be generated by default if it is not entered.
Enable/Disable Withdrawal Functionality for Customers.
You can turn the withdrawal feature on or off for customers.
Fee Charges Type
If the withdrawal option is permitted for customers, the admin can charge a withdrawal fee from the wallet to their payment method. Fee Charges can be either fixed or percentage-based.
Fee Charges
You can set the fees charged to customers throughout the withdrawal procedure. It will be computed based on the fee charge type.
Min Withdrawal Limit
You can specify a minimum limit for wallet withdrawals, which will be utilized by the customer when taking any amount from their wallet. If no information is entered, there will be no restriction.
Max Withdrawal Limit
Here, the admin can specify an upper limit for the wallet withdrawal, which will be used at the customer’s end when withdrawing any amount from their wallet. If not entered, there will be no limitation.
Wallet Balance – Shortcode
The shortcode can display the wallet balance, as shown below.
Wallet Balance Layout – Shortcode
You can set up the shortcode below to display the wallet balance layout.
Wallet Operations – Shortcode
The admin can configure the shortcode to display the wallet operations layout, as shown below.
Wallet Balance & Operations Together – Shortcode
The shortcode can display the wallet balance and operations layout, as shown below.
Wallet Transactions – Shortcode
Admin may activate the shortcode to display the wallet transaction layout, as shown below.
WooCommerce Wallet Payment Gateway
You can set up the Wallet payment gateway for WooCommerce.
Users in the WooCommerce Wallet
When the admin navigates to the Users section, he will find a list of users, each with their ID, username, email, wallet balance, and actions.
Manual Credit/Debit via Wallet for WooCommerce
Admin can make manual credit or debit transactions in the Wallet system by navigating to the Manual Credit/Debit submenu and selecting the desired users.
Withdrawal Requests of the Wallet System for WooCommerce
The admin can view the withdrawal request status by heading to the Withdraw Requests submenu. The admin manages all withdrawal requests manually in the wallet system.
When you click View Requests, a dialogue box will appear where the admin can carry out two actions: Mark as Paid and Cancel, which will generate transactions for withdrawal requests in the wallet system.
Transactions in the WooCommerce Wallet System
The admin can view wallet-related transactions by going to the transactions submenu. Admin can also view any specific transaction in the wallet system for further information. Admins can delete transactions from the row and bulk actions in the wallet system.
The wallet system allows the admin to review all the transaction data by clicking on any transaction ID.
Cashback Rules in WooCommerce Wallet
The admin can add several types of cashback to the wallet by going to the Cashback Rules section and selecting cart, top-up, items, etc. Cashbacks will be calculated based on their type, such as fixed or percentage in the wallet for the WooCommerce system.
Email Template
Admin can set up Email Templates for the Wallet system emails sent to clients.
Refunds
The wallet payment gateway also offers refunds. Admin can partially or fully refund the amount paid for the order using the WooCommerce Wallet payment channel.
Customer End on the WooCommerce Wallet Plugin
Customers can access the My Wallet option via the My Account page. Customers can view all relevant data related to the WooCommerce Wallet system here.
Customers can use the wallet system’s numerous functionalities here, including adding, sending, requesting, and withdrawing money. Customers can also earn more by referring the store to new users.
Add or Top-up money
When the customer enters the amount for the top-up, a Wallet Top-up product with the same amount is added to the basket, which the customer needs to buy to add to the wallet. Once the payment is verified and the order is completed, the amount is added to the customer’s wallet.
Send Money via WooCommerce Wallet
When clients click the send money icon, a dialogue box appears in which they must enter the recipient’s email address, amount, and note to send the money within the wallet system.
Request Money via WooCommerce Wallet
When clients click the request money icon, a popup window appears in which they must enter their email address, amount, and note to request money through the wallet system.
Withdraw Money via WooCommerce Wallet
When customers click the withdraw money icon, a popup box appears in which they must enter the amount and a note in which they can indicate their payment details to withdraw the money from the wallet system.
Refer via WooCommerce Wallet
When customers click the Refer icon, a dialogue box will display in the window, asking them to enter the new user’s email address and message. Following a fresh user’s successful registration, existing and fresh customers will get the earnings in their wallets.
OTP Verification
If OTP Verification is turned on for the operation, the customer must enter the OTP to complete the transaction.
Customers at Checkout Page
Customers can use WooCommerce Wallet as both a full and partial payment method.
Partial Payment
If customers do not have enough money in their wallet or the maximum debit amount is less than the cart total, they can use their wallet for WooCommerce as a partial payment and any other payment method for the balance.
Full Payment
Customers with enough wallets can utilize WooCommerce Wallet to pay in full.
Customers can view the wallet system’s transactions under the My Accounts website’s My Wallet menu.
When clicking any transaction ID, the customer can see additional transaction details.
Non-Registered Customers in the WooCommerce Wallet System
Suppose the admin has set the registration credit amount and referral earning amount. In that case, customers can earn a wallet after successful registration, and both the referral user and the client will receive the referral earned amount in their WooCommerce wallet.
jvstephanie –
The support service I received here on Envato is the best I’ve ever had 🙂 Please keep up the great work.
yuyu1337 –
The support service is excellent, responding quickly. The portfolio is well-designed and worth purchasing.
sokariinye –
They respond promptly and assist you in overcoming your challenges.
clintk123 –
The app is fantastic, covering all my needs. The withdrawal request feature is particularly useful. Following installation, I encountered a few issues stemming from a bug in the updates. However, support responded promptly with an updated file, resolving the issue entirely! Additionally, I requested some custom features, and they were willing to code them for me at a fee, further enhancing their already excellent service!
tomkis333 –
The plugin is excellent, and the technical support is very efficient. I highly recommend it!
Marketmo –
Encountered a configuration error, but DevDiggers promptly resolved the issue!
jcw_05 –
This plugin surpasses the infamous TeraWallet, which has terrible support by the way. Initially, I faced some minor hiccups like the lack of multi-site license support, but the team was quick to respond and offer a paid solution. Considering I’ve been seeking a better alternative for wallet management, I was more than willing to pay. One standout feature is the transaction ledger, which logs all transactions, a feature lacking in other wallet systems. While I encountered compatibility issues, the team was eager to assist and ensured compatibility with my current setup, showcasing top-notch coding and support. They even accommodated my customization request for a “manual credit expiry” feature, something I struggled to get from the previous wallet system. Though their customization pricing is on the higher side, it’s worth every penny. Many thanks to the DevDigger team!
tempisolutions –
The team is great. They were able to customize the wallet based on my requirements within the given time frame. Their support team responds very quickly.
dieKochEG –
Five stars for both functionality and customer service! A perfect ten for their quick assistance. Just perfect. Thank you.
idoangel –
Excellent support and assistance with customization! Highly recommend this service for any website needs.